Donald Trump has accused Eire of stealing the US pharmaceutical sector as well as the tax profits that ought to have been paid out into the US treasury, inside a blow for the Irish premier, Micheál Martin, who experienced hoped to emerge unscathed from a visit for the White Property marking St Patrick’s Day.

The US president confirmed grudging respect for Martin, alternately ribbing and complimenting him, whilst also launching a number of broadsides versus the EU.

He repeatedly took purpose at Ireland’s historic minimal-tax policies, which aided lure US multinationals such as copyright, Boston Scientific and Eli Lilly to its shores.

Huge pharma now drives Eire’s €72bn (£60bn) really worth of yearly exports towards the US, with taxes paid out in Ireland on medication eaten while in the US.

“The Irish are intelligent, Indeed, smart folks,” Trump reported. “You took our pharmaceutical providers and other businesses … This attractive island of five million men and women has acquired the complete US pharmaceutical business in its grasps.”

The US president explained to reporters from the Oval Office environment he did not would like to punish the Irish excessive, as it'd chance assistance Among the many American-Irish vote, but said he was resolute “to consider again” his country’s “wealth”, predicting an uncomplicated struggle With all the EU.

“I feel the Irish love Trump,” he mentioned. “We gained the Irish with a huge degree of [their] vote. I got it locked up very good unless I did one thing quite stupid, like drained your nation, your superb position of all of its providers. It's possible [then] I’d lose the Irish vote.”

Trump also said that previous presidents experienced “missing major segments” with the US overall economy to Europe and repeated his assert that “the EU was build so that you can take advantage of America”.

Referring into the EU’s productive lawsuit towards Apple, forcing it to pay for €13bn (£11bn) in back taxes to Ireland, he said: “Apple has long been taken care of extremely terribly … That is unfair.”

In a single of many fawning times, Martin identified that Eire experienced fought towards the EU scenario in the ecu court docket of justice – a move born out on the place’s want to keep on to US tech corporations like Intel, Microsoft and Google, which have sited their EU headquarters in and all around Dublin.

He also claimed the Irish businesses Ryanair and AerCap, and that is the world’s largest aircraft-leasing firm, obtain more US-manufactured Boeing planes than anybody else.

Nodding, Trump said: “I’m not blaming you. I’m blaming the ecu Union. The ecu Union’s gone just after our firms.

“We now have a difficulty with the European Union. They don’t take our farm products. They don’t consider our vehicles. We consider a lot of autos, BMWs and Mercedes-Benz and Volkswagens and anything. We get many vehicles.”

Referring to the former German chancellor, Trump included: “I reported to Angela Merkel at enough time, I explained: ‘Angela, the amount of Chevrolets do We've got in the course of Munich?’ [She replied:] ‘Why, none’ … No, I’m not proud of the European Union.”

He reported he did not choose to “damage Eire” but just desired what was fair.

“I’d prefer to see The us not have been so stupid for thus a few years, not only with Ireland, with everybody,” he reported.

Just after an hour-extensive discussion for the benefit of the press, Trump and Martin’s subsequent private bilateral lasted just 10 minutes, underlining the emphasis the president places on conferences before the media.

Trump’s opinions arrived as the EU unveiled plans to impose “countermeasures” on nearly €26bn worthy of of US imports after Washington released twenty five% tariffs on world-wide imports of metal and aluminium.

1 EU official said there was no place negotiating Together with the US at this time, saying It might be like arguing more than rotten fish.

“It's not at all incredibly productive to now get started negotiating about taking away the tariffs,” the Formal stated. “You place a stinking fish over the desk, after which you can You begin negotiating to eliminate that stinking fish, and Then you certainly say: ‘Wow, Now we have a fantastic end result: there’s no stinking fish to the table.’ That's not a very successful conversation.

“What we are searching for in negotiations can be a successful discussion about producing benefit to what is the biggest trade and expenditure romantic relationship on the planet, which is the transatlantic marriage.”
